National Assembly endorses Data Bill, 2078



KATHMANDU: The National Assembly meeting today unanimously passed the ‘Data Bill, 2078’.

The bill was tabled for approval of the upper house by Minister for Law, Justice and Parliamentary Affairs, Gyanendra Bahadur Karki on behalf of Prime Minister Sher Bahadur Deuba.

MPs from the main opposition, Khim Lal Bhattarai, Komal Oli, and Thagendra Prasad Puri took part in the discussion on the bill. Minister Karki responded to queries raised by lawmakers on the bill.
